Precautions and techniques for the use of hollow glass auxiliary materials
The Significance of Insulating Glass Secondary Materials
In modern architecture, insulating glass has become an indispensable component. It is not only aesthetically pleasing but also offers excellent heat and sound insulation. However, to ensure optimal performance of insulating glass, the proper use of secondary materials is crucial. So, what should we pay attention to when using these materials?
The Importance of Material Selection
First, selecting high-quality insulating glass secondary materials is key. The market is flooded with various brands and types of secondary materials, often leaving consumers overwhelmed by choices. However, you only need to remember a few key points:
1. **Weather Resistance**: Ensure the materials can withstand environmental erosion and prevent performance degradation due to aging.
2. **Sealing**: Using high-quality sealant effectively prevents air and water from entering, enhancing the insulation effect of the insulating glass.
3. **Environmental Protection**: Choose non-toxic and harmless materials to protect the health of family members.
Details During Installation
When installing insulating glass secondary materials, details determine success. No step can be careless! Here are a few tips:
- **Cleaning**: Before installation, ensure the glass and secondary material surfaces are clean and dust-free to avoid dirt affecting adhesion.
- **Temperature Control**: Choose suitable weather for installation; temperatures that are too low or too high will affect the adhesive strength of the materials.
- **Tool Preparation**: Use professional tools, such as glass suction cups and sealant guns, to ensure a smooth installation process.
Maintenance and Upkeep
After installation, maintenance is equally important! Regularly check the condition of the insulating glass secondary materials and address any problems promptly. Generally, you can follow these methods:
- **Regular Cleaning**: Use appropriate cleaning agents to clean the glass surface and prevent dirt accumulation from affecting aesthetics.
- **Check Sealing**: Check the condition of the sealant annually and replace it if it shows signs of aging or detachment.
- **Prevent Impact**: During daily use, avoid hard objects impacting the glass to prevent accidental damage.
